That's not the point - PRO is known to be picky about memory stick *brands*. On some, POPSLoader works, on others it just doesn't due to a very slight delay between mounting the stick and launching the application, making the PSP unable to enable POPSLoader or some other plugins that are supposed to enable on application load. ME doesn't have that problem as frankly... it just "does less".

Do try out a different stick out.

NAND is hardware, it's another way of referencing the PSP's internal flash. It's divided into four sections; flash0 is the firmware, flash1 is the settings, flash2 is the PSN/activation info, and flash3 is godknowswhat.
